ZANE v. THOMAS


63 A.D.2d 616 (1978)

Adam Zane et al., Respondents, v. Francis E. Thomas et al., Appellants, et al., Defendants

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, First Department.

May 18, 1978


Unanimously modified, on the law and in the exercise of discretion, to the extent of denying respondents' motion to serve a supplemental bill alleging loss of earning capacity of plaintiff Helen Zane, and otherwise affirmed, without costs or disbursements.
